Customer Service Management examples
In this example, the CSDM helps the fictitious ACME technology company use CSM to manage network monitoring services for customers.
Example scenario: Key personas and how they benefit
ACME offers a network monitoring service to its enterprise customers who can purchase either the Platinum, Gold, or Silver offering. A customer, Boxeo, has purchased the network monitoring Platinum offering (Sold Product) and is using it in development and production environments (Install Base Item).
The key personas (customer service agents, network operations center (NOC) engineers, service owners, and customers) can complete the following tasks:
- View the products and services that the customer has purchased (Sold Product) and installed (Install Base).
- View the service offering associated with the sold product. The sold product references the service offering.
- View the health status of Install Base Items
View the affected Install Base Items and add it to or remove it from an Account. The Install Base item references the application service (CI). The CI it depends on should be one of the CIs affected. The CI should also be referenced in the Alert to show that Install Base Item (and therefore the Account or Consumer) as affected.
- Create a proactive case from an alert and inform the customer service team of the service issue or outage.
Service owners can: View the customers that are subscribed to a service offering.
- View the install base items and details.
- View outages and service issues.
- View products they have purchased.
- Request services related to the products they’ve purchased.
Example CSM and CSDM use cases
- Service with multiple packages
ACME offers a Credit Check Service to its enterprise customers. They can purchase the Platinum, Gold, or Silver offering.
- Service with optional components
ACME offers a Billing Service to its enterprise customers. They can purchase the bundle or one or more of the component offerings (for example, invoices, payments, or discounts).
- Service with a physical product
ACME offers a Digital Printing Solution. Customers can purchase either the bundle or the printer along with one more service offering (for example, Scan and Email Monitoring).
- Service sold to multiple customers
ACME sells a Pharmacy Manager Service to two customers: Boxeo and Avid Inc.
- Service used by multiple customers
ACME deploys both Boxeo and Avid on the same production instance (multi-tenant model).
- Service used on-premises
ACME offers an Order Management service. This purchase is tracked in the ServiceNow AI Platform but is used on-premises.
